TECHNICAL FIELD
[0001] The present application belongs to the technical field of protein beverage processing and utilization, and particularly relates to a soybean milk powder based on white kidney bean extract and a preparation method thereof. BACKGROUND
[0002] Soybean milk is a traditional beverage in China, which is prepared by soaking, grinding, filtering and boiling soybeans in water, and is rich in plant protein, calcium, phosphorus, iron, zinc and other minerals, and can supplement the body and improve health. In order to facilitate storage and transportation, the soybean milk liquid is prepared into soybean milk powder by high-temperature spray drying, which can realize instant and fast food.
[0003] With the development of social economy, the living structure of human beings has changed greatly, and the number of people with high blood sugar is increasing. Therefore, the design of a nutritional soybean milk powder product with sugar control performance has become the actual demand in the market. SUMMARY
[0004] In view of the deficiencies of the prior art, the present application provides a soybean milk powder based on white kidney bean extract to solve the problem that the sugar control performance of the soybean milk powder in the prior art needs to be improved.
[0005] In order to achieve the above-mentioned purpose, the technical scheme adopted by the present application is as follows: A preparation method of a soybean milk powder based on white kidney bean extract, comprising the following steps: Step one, adding peeled soybeans into pure water, heating and soaking, adjusting the pH value to 6.8-7.2 after soaking is completed, crushing and grinding, filtering, and collecting soybean milk liquid; Step two, dissolving white kidney bean extract in pure water to obtain a white kidney bean extract solution; Enzyme inactivation treatment is performed on the soybean milk liquid, and the white kidney bean extract solution is added to the soybean milk liquid after enzyme inactivation treatment, mixed to obtain a mixed liquid; Step three, sterilizing the mixed liquid, filtering, and drying to obtain the soybean milk powder based on white kidney bean extract.
[0006] Preferably, in the step one, the mass ratio of the peeled soybeans to the pure water is 1:(8-12).
[0007] Preferably, in the step one, the heating and soaking condition is to soak at a temperature of 85-95℃ for 20-30min, and the crushing and grinding is performed under a pressure of 0.2-0.3MPa.
[0008] In this process, the fat-oxidizing enzyme and isoproteinase in the soybeans are removed by heating and soaking, and the crushing and grinding is realized by the operation of a crusher and a fine grinder in sequence; Preferably, in the step two, when the white kidney bean extract solution is prepared, the mass ratio of the white kidney bean extract to the pure water is 1:(10-20).
[0009] Preferably, in the step two, the conditions of the enzyme inactivation treatment are 6-10 min at 135-145 DEG C under 0.3-0.5 MPa pressure.
[0010] Preferably, in the step two, the mass ratio of the soybean milk solution after the enzyme inactivation treatment to the white kidney bean extract solution is 10:(3-5).
[0011] Preferably, in the step three, the sterilization process comprises: heating the mixed solution to 90-100 DEG C, stirring and concentrating the mixed solution to a solid content of 36-40%, and then continuously stirring and sterilizing for 15-35 min while maintaining the temperature.
[0012] Preferably, in the step three, the drying comprises spray drying. The process parameters of the spray drying are: the pressure of the spray drying is 8-12 MPa, the exhaust air temperature is 95-105 DEG C, the inlet air temperature is 180-190 DEG C, and the tower temperature is 100-110 DEG C.
[0013] Preferably, in the step three, the pore size of the filter core used for the filtration is 4-8 mu m.
[0014] The application further discloses a white kidney bean extract-based soybean milk powder prepared by the preparation method.
[0015] Compared with the prior art, the application has the following beneficial effects: The soybean milk powder in the application is prepared by taking soybeans as the main raw material, and the soybeans are subjected to peeling treatment to remove mechanical impurities, dust and soybean germ in the soybeans, and harmful purine bases and other components contained in the peel, so that the bacterial content is reduced and the flavor of the soybean milk powder is optimized; the presence of the fatty oxidation enzyme causes the soybean milk powder to produce a beany odor and fat oxidation, and the trypsin inhibitor is an anti-nutritional factor existing in the soybeans and can hinder protein digestion and absorption; by removing the fatty oxidation enzyme and the iso-proteinase in the soybeans through heating and soaking, the flavor and taste of the soybean milk powder are improved, the shelf life is prolonged, the nutritional value is improved, and the anti-nutritional effect is eliminated. In the application, the white kidney bean extract is added during the preparation of the soybean milk powder, the white kidney bean extract contains alpha-amylase inhibitors, can inhibit the activity of alpha-amylase, thereby delaying and partially blocking the absorption of carbohydrates, helping to control blood sugar levels, reducing the rapid rise of postprandial blood sugar, indirectly playing an anti-glycation role, and the white kidney bean extract is rich in high-quality proteins, various amino acids, minerals and vitamin B1, B2 and the like, and can further improve the health level of the human body. [0018] Embodiment 1 The present embodiment discloses a preparation method of soybean milk powder based on white kidney bean extract, comprising the following steps: Step one, add the peeled soybean to pure water, the mass ratio of the peeled soybean to the pure water is 1:8, soak at 85℃ for 30min, after soaking, adjust the pH value of the mixture to 6.8 with 5wt% NaHCO3 aqueous solution, crush and grind the soybean in sequence by a crusher and a fine grinder, the crushing and grinding is carried out under the pressure of 0.2MPa, filter, and collect the soybean milk liquid; Step two, dissolve the white kidney bean extract in pure water, the mass ratio of the white kidney bean extract to the pure water is 1:10, to obtain the white kidney bean extract solution; Enzyme inactivation treatment is carried out on the soybean milk liquid, the conditions of the enzyme inactivation treatment are as follows: under the pressure of 0.3MPa and at the temperature of 135℃, inactivate the enzyme for 10min, add the white kidney bean extract solution to the soybean milk liquid after the enzyme inactivation treatment, the mass ratio of the soybean milk liquid after the enzyme inactivation treatment to the white kidney bean extract solution is 10:3, mix, to obtain the mixed liquid; Step three, sterilize the mixed liquid, filter, and spray dry, to obtain the soybean milk powder based on the white kidney bean extract; The sterilization process comprises: heat the mixed liquid to 90℃, continuously stir and concentrate the mixed liquid to the solid content of 36%, and then sterilize for 35min while keeping the temperature; the pore size of the filter core used for filtering is 4μm; the process parameters of the spray drying are as follows: the pressure of the spray drying is 8MPa, the exhaust air temperature is 105℃, the inlet air temperature is 190℃, and the tower temperature is 110℃.

[0025] Test Example Hypoglycemic performance: Ten C57BL / 6J mice (half male and half female) were used as the control group, and 70 db / db mice (half male and half female) were randomly divided into 7 groups: model group, Example 1 group, Example 2 group, Example 3 group, Example 4 group, and Comparative Example 1 group. The mice were fed the soy milk powder prepared in Examples 1-6 and Comparative Example 1, respectively, by gavage once daily at a dose of 20 g / kg. -1 The control group and the model group were given the same amount of deionized water. After 12 weeks of continuous administration, fasting blood glucose levels in mice were measured at 2 hours and 24 hours after administration in week 13. Mice were fasted for 4 hours before administration. The results are shown in Table 1. Table 1 As shown in Table 1, the soy milk powder prepared by this invention, due to the addition of white kidney bean extract, which contains α-amylase inhibitors, can delay and partially block carbohydrate absorption, thus exhibiting good blood sugar control performance. Compared with Example 1, in Comparative Example 1, the blood sugar control performance was significantly reduced because no white kidney bean extract was added.
